===Ancient=== * The [[Achaemenid Empire]] used a stylised [[falcon]] on its vexilloid. * The vexilloid of [[Alexander the Great]]'s [[Macedonian Empire]] displayed the [[Vergina Sun]]. * The [[Greco-Bactrian Kingdom]] has an [[Elephant]] as their symbol. * The [[Indo-Greek Kingdom]] has The [[Triratna|Buddhist Triratna]] as their symbol. * The [[Indo-Scythians]] has a [[Lion]] or a [[Leopard]] standing right as their symbol. * The vexilloid of The [[Indo-Parthian Kingdom]] is likely pretty similar to The Parthian Sun and it is related with The Derafsh Kaviani. * The vexilloid of The [[Kushan Empire]] is suspended on the point of a [[Spear]] or [[Trident]] * The symbol of the [[Mauryan Empire]] was the [[Ashoka Chakra]]. * The [[Gupta Empire]] has The [[Garuda]] as their symbol. * The vexilloid of [[Ancient Carthage]] most probably consisted of a spear with a disk and crescent (points upwards), symbolising the god [[Baal]] (sun = disk) and the goddess [[Tanit]] (moon = crescent).<ref>[http://www.crwflags.com/fotw/flags/lb_phoen.html#apv Vexilloid of the Carthaginian Empire:]</ref> * The [[Ptolemaic Kingdom]] has The [[Eagle of Zeus]] as their symbol. * The [[vexillum]] of [[Ancient Rome]] displayed the slogan <small>[[SPQR|S·P·Q·R]]</small> (''senātus populusque Rōmānus''), "The Roman Senate and People", in [[Gold (color)|gold]] on a field of [[crimson]]. * The [[Sassanian Empire]], which is called ''Eran Shahr'' (''[[Aryan]] Empire'') in [[Middle Persian]],<ref>[[Josef Wiesehofer|Wiesehofer, Joseph]] ''Ancient Persia'' New York:1996 I.B. Tauris</ref> used lotus symbol on its vexilloid, which is called the [[Derafsh Kaviani]].<ref>[http://www.rastakhiz.org/rastakhiz/ban/pahlavanan/aryamanesh/main.html Website honoring Dr. Kourosh Aryamanesh—Depicts images of the Derafsh Kaviani:]</ref><ref>[http://www.rastakhiz.org/rastakhiz/ban/pahlavanan/aryamanesh/derafsh-kaviani.gif Image of the Derafsh Kaviani:]</ref> {{Clear}} [[File:Drawing.svg.2021 05 28 18 45 37.0.svg|thumb|Vexilloid of Baden ''Garde Du Corps'' 1740–1919]]
